You are not logged in.

Announcement

 Téléchargez la dernière version stable de GLPI      -     Et vous, que pouvez vous faire pour le projet GLPI ? :  Contribuer
 Download last stable version of GLPI                      -     What can you do for GLPI ? :  Contribute

#1 2018-02-22 19:34:33

ec2311
Member
Registered: 2016-04-07
Posts: 352

[R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

Bonjour

j'ai un souci lors de la mise à jour de GLPI de 9.1.2 à 9.2.1.

Connexion à la BD ok
traitement en cours...
Mise à jour 9.1.3 : ok
Mise à jour 9.2 :
Migration de données : glpi_displaypreferences
Api user's token has been reset, if you use REST/XMLRPC ...
Erreur durant l'execution de la requete : alter table glpi_requesttypes' change.... l'erreur est Error on rename of.... to glpi\glpi_requesttypes.frm (errorcode 13 : permission denied)

> je suis en root sur la base
> installation depuis wampserver 64 bits
> sur pc local (test) (windows 10 avec les vc9,10,11,12,14)

j'ai desactivé les plugins

D'avance merci

Last edited by ec2311 (2018-09-19 18:18:46)


GLPI 10.0.10
GLPIinventory 1.3.4

Agents : FI (2.6, 2.5) et Glpiagents (1.7)

Offline

#2 2018-02-26 10:55:21

ec2311
Member
Registered: 2016-04-07
Posts: 352

Re: [R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

Bonjour,

Petit up !

voici le message exact.
meme en passant de 1.6 à 2.0...


GLPI SETUP


Mise à jour

Connexion à la base de données réussie

Migration de données - glpi_displaypreferences (3 secondes)

Mise à jour en 9.2

Traitement en cours...

Api users tokens has been reset, if you use REST/XMLRPC api with personal token for authentication, please reset your user's token.

- Erreur durant l'éxecution de la requête : ALTER TABLE `glpi_requesttypes` CHANGE `is_mailfollowup_default` `is_mailfollowup_default` TINYINT(1) NOT NULL DEFAULT '0' AFTER `is_mail_default` - L'erreur est Error on rename of '.\glpi\#sql-165c_5.frm' to '.\glpi\glpi_requesttypes.frm' (Errcode: 13 - Permission denied)

D'avance Merci !


GLPI 10.0.10
GLPIinventory 1.3.4

Agents : FI (2.6, 2.5) et Glpiagents (1.7)

Offline

#3 2018-03-21 08:45:24

Smirn74
Member
Registered: 2011-09-20
Posts: 48

Re: [R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

Bonjour,

Sur windows et XAMPP je rencontre une erreur similaire lors de la MAJ vers la version 9.2 depuis la 9.1.6 :

Api users tokens has been reset, if you use REST/XMLRPC api with personal token for authentication, please reset your user's token.
- Erreur durant l'éxecution de la requête : ALTER TABLE `glpi_users` CHANGE `palette` `palette` CHAR (20) CHARACTER SET utf8_unicode_ci NULL DEFAULT NULL AFTER 'layout' L'erreur est Unknown column 'layout' in 'glpi_users'

Ce problème est bloquant et je ne trouve pas beaucoup de pistes pour avancer...

Merci pour votre aide.

Last edited by Smirn74 (2018-03-21 08:46:21)

Offline

#4 2018-03-22 17:06:27

yllen
GLPI-DEV
From: Sillery (51)
Registered: 2008-01-14
Posts: 15,278

Re: [R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

ec2311 wrote:

- Erreur durant l'éxecution de la requête : ALTER TABLE `glpi_requesttypes` CHANGE `is_mailfollowup_default` `is_mailfollowup_default` TINYINT(1) NOT NULL DEFAULT '0' AFTER `is_mail_default` - L'erreur est Error on rename of '.\glpi\#sql-165c_5.frm' to '.\glpi\glpi_requesttypes.frm' (Errcode: 13 - Permission denied)

Vérifiez les droits en écriture sur le fichier indiqué (glpi_requestypes.frm)


CentOS 6.5 - CentOS 7.x
PHP 5.6 - PHP 7.x - MySQL 5.6  - MariaDB 10.2 + APC + oOPcache
GLPI from 0.72 to dev version
Certifiée ITIL (ITV2F, ITILF, ITILOSA)

Offline

#5 2018-03-22 17:15:52

yllen
GLPI-DEV
From: Sillery (51)
Registered: 2008-01-14
Posts: 15,278

Re: [R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

Smirn74 wrote:

Sur windows et XAMPP je rencontre une erreur similaire lors de la MAJ vers la version 9.2 depuis la 9.1.6 :

- Erreur durant l'éxecution de la requête : ALTER TABLE `glpi_users` CHANGE `palette` `palette` CHAR (20) CHARACTER SET utf8_unicode_ci NULL DEFAULT NULL AFTER 'layout' L'erreur est Unknown column 'layout' in 'glpi_users'

Le champ indiqué manquant est créé lors de la migration de la 0.85.5 à la 0.90.
Donc votre base n'était pas correcte.

Soit vous refaites les migrations depuis la 0.85.5, ce qui est le plus sûr pour d'éventuelles autres omission
soit vous repartez de votre ancienne base, créez manuellement ce champ et relancez la migration
(table glpi_users, champ layout char(20) DEFAULT NULL)


CentOS 6.5 - CentOS 7.x
PHP 5.6 - PHP 7.x - MySQL 5.6  - MariaDB 10.2 + APC + oOPcache
GLPI from 0.72 to dev version
Certifiée ITIL (ITV2F, ITILF, ITILOSA)

Offline

#6 2018-03-27 14:38:57

Smirn74
Member
Registered: 2011-09-20
Posts: 48

Re: [R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

Bonjour,

Merci Yllen, la solution retenue est la seconde, en effet en passant par la MAJ 0.85.5 vers 0.90 j'avais d'autres erreurs, j'ai donc opté pour la création des colonnes et index manquants (trois colonnes, 1 index) et après la validation du fonctionnement sur ma plateforme de test la MAJ de la base en prod s'est avérée assez simple.

Un grand merci pour cette aide précieuse.

Offline

#7 2018-09-19 18:17:21

ec2311
Member
Registered: 2016-04-07
Posts: 352

Re: [RESOLU] Probleme mise à jour GLPI 9.1.2 vers 9.2.1

Resolu : le probleme venait anti virus.


GLPI 10.0.10
GLPIinventory 1.3.4

Agents : FI (2.6, 2.5) et Glpiagents (1.7)

Offline

Board footer

Powered by FluxBB